1. San Marco Dreamette

If you want to experience the absolute, unfiltered definition of old-school, deeply nostalgic Jacksonville history, you have to visit the Dreamette.

While the original Murray Hill location has been a legendary local staple for over 70 years, the newer outpost in the historic San Marco neighborhood carries on that exact same magic with a slightly more accessible, highly charming atmosphere.

The Dreamette does not serve hard-scooped artisanal ice cream; they are the undisputed, undisputed masters of traditional soft serve.

The ice cream here is impossibly smooth, intensely creamy, and perfectly sweet without being cloying. They are widely famous for their absolutely enormous, highly generous portion sizes—a “small” cone here is a towering, gravity-defying masterpiece.

You absolutely must order a classic vanilla or strawberry cone dipped heavily in their famous chocolate or cherry hard-shell coatings. Their milkshakes and thick, deeply savory sundaes are legendary.

The lines frequently wrap around the building on hot summer nights, but the service is incredibly fast, and eating a melting cone under the streetlights of San Marco is an absolute, essential Jacksonville tradition.

2. Mayday Ice Cream

For a highly elevated, wildly creative, and visually stunning ice cream experience, Mayday Ice Cream is an absolute powerhouse.

With gorgeous, highly stylized locations in both San Marco and Jacksonville Beach, Mayday has completely redefined what modern, premium hard-scooped ice cream looks and tastes like in Northeast Florida. The parlors are incredibly chic, deeply welcoming, and perfectly designed for a fun date night or an impressive outing with friends.

The ice cream at Mayday is crafted entirely in-house using solely the absolute highest-quality ingredients.

They churn over 25 different, constantly rotating flavors that are incredibly playful and deeply complex. You absolutely must try their wildly famous corn ice cream, which is brilliantly topped with hot honey cornbread croutons, or their highly floral, deeply refreshing lavender ice cream paired with citrus cream and shortbread.

If you cannot decide, they offer a brilliant “flight” featuring six mini scoops.

To make the experience even more flawless, Mayday proudly provides completely homemade, high-quality sprinkles and fresh-baked galette cookies completely free of charge with every single order. It is a stunning, sophisticated, and deeply satisfying culinary destination.

3. Waffle Cone

Nestled directly in the heart of the deeply historic, wildly eclectic 5 Points district in Riverside, Waffle Cone is a brilliant, highly charming, and completely unpretentious neighborhood parlor.

Owned and operated by local residents Cass and Seth, this shop was built on a massive passion for the Riverside community and a deep desire to provide a warm, nostalgic ice cream experience.

Waffle Cone completely excels at providing a deeply diverse, highly accommodating menu. While they serve incredibly rich, premium dairy-based sundaes and thick, perfectly blended shakes, they are also a massive haven for diners with dietary restrictions. They boast an incredible, highly curated selection of flawless dairy-free, no-sugar-added, and completely gluten-free options that never sacrifice an ounce of massive flavor.

As the name heavily implies, you absolutely must order your ice cream served in one of their legendary, completely homemade waffle bowls or cones, which fill the entire shop with the intoxicating scent of toasted vanilla batter. The atmosphere is deeply cozy, the staff is incredibly warm, and it is the perfect spot to grab a dessert before walking through the beautiful, historic streets of Riverside.

4. Cone & Cream

If you are hunting for highly refined, super-premium ice cream built entirely on a philosophy of uncompromising freshness, Cone & Cream is an absolute must-visit hidden gem. Located on Monument Road, this incredibly passionate, highly dedicated shop has been serving the Jacksonville community since 2015. They operate on the strict belief that great ice cream starts exclusively with great ingredients, and that dedication shines brilliantly through in every single scoop.

The chefs at Cone & Cream source only the finest, freshest, and locally obtained ingredients to craft their massive, highly rotating flavor list. Their creamy classics, like deep, aromatic Vanilla Bean and intensely rich Triple Chocolate, are completely flawless. However, their highly innovative creations—like the perfectly balanced Salted Caramel, bright Orange Creamsicle, and deeply savory Honey Cinnamon—are the true standouts.

They introduce brand new flavors weekly, keeping the menu incredibly exciting and dynamic. The customer service is highly personalized and deeply friendly, and their massive variety of high-quality vegan and non-dairy options ensures that there is an absolute masterpiece waiting for every single guest.

5. Reed Thomas Southern Creamery

Rounding out the list is a completely brilliant, wildly creative, and deeply authentic artisanal parlor that takes small-batch ice cream to an entirely new level. Reed Thomas Southern Creamery is a fiercely independent hidden gem that focuses entirely on crafting bold, highly complex new flavors using wholesome ingredients and a massive amount of TLC.

The commitment to extreme quality here is absolutely staggering. All of the milk used in their bases comes exclusively from grass-fed, humanely raised cattle. The fruits used for their vibrant, highly refreshing sorbets are 100% organic and arrive fresh. Even the cookies used for their massive, decadent ice cream sandwiches are sourced locally from a nearby artisanal bakery.

You absolutely must order their highly unique, deeply intense “Shimmy Shimmy Caffeine Shake,” or try their incredibly rich, perfectly balanced Bourbon vanilla bean. The texture is impossibly dense and luxurious, and the flavors are completely uncompromising. It is a quiet, highly refined, and completely perfect local treasure that proves Jacksonville’s culinary scene is operating at a world-class level.
